Bite the bullet

@milo._.club

The first instance of “Bite the bullet” was in Rudyard Kipling’s 1896 book The Light that Failed. Still, its beginnings can be found in earlier times of war. At the time, anesthetics were not readily available. During medical treatment, wounded soldiers were made to bite the bullet to prevent tongue biting.

The expression “bite the bullet” now describes overcoming fear and difficulty in the face of challenges. It alludes to the will to keep going in the face of difficulty. The statement is a tattoo that stands for fortitude and tenacity. It serves as a reminder to keep going when things get tough.
